SearchLondonJobs.co.uk

πŸ›οΈ London's Premier Job Portal

← Back to London Jobs

Hub Manager - Nice

Company: Cainiao

Location: Nice, London

Posted: June 05, 2026

Apply for This Position

Submit Application

Position Details

Role Summary

The Last Mile Hub Leader is responsible for managing and optimizing hub and delivery operations across a defined region.

The role has two distinct but linked scopes of responsibility: On-the-road (regional last-mile partner management through a team of Last Mile Supervisors) and Under-the-roof (hub-based sorting, XL/L2L handling, X-dock, DSP sorting/loading and dispatch). This is a hands-on operational role reporting to the Head of Last Mile, focused on tactical execution, operational stability, and continuous improvement.

Key Responsibilities

Scope 1 β€” On the Road (Regional delivery operations Management)

  • Manage last-mile delivery performance across the region via a team of Last Mile Supervisors who directly oversee Delivery Service Providers (DSPs) and field operations.

  • Set regional delivery KPIs (on-time delivery, first-attempt success, failure rates), rev...